Dome lights only work manually
hello everyone!
My grandfather's 98 Blazer LS has an aftermarket alarm system, installed by a local shop which is no longer in business.
The interior dome light does not come on automatically when the doors are opened. The only way to get them to come on is to use the manual override switch or by pushing in and holding the headlight switch. I am not sure, but is that a normal function of the headlight switch, or is that switch broken?
The alarm system senses the doors are open from the current draw in the dome light. Since the dome lights arent working like they should, the alarm automatically arms itself with the doors opened or when there are passengers inside the vehicle while the engine is not running
